Cricket (Girls)

Cricket

Member of staff i/c: Miss A L Walker

The Girls' Cricket team plays in the Lady Taverners Indoor Tournament during the Lent term and enters the Sussex League in the summer. In recent years the indoor team has won the final at Lords in 2003 & 2004 and in 2007 & 2009 the team won the Sussex round and progressing through to the regional finals. For those girls that have played cricket to a high level, the option to play for the boys' teams is encouraged. Clare Connor OBE, Kate Oakenfold, Laura Marsh, Sarah Taylor and Holly Colvin have all benefited from this and have gone on to represent their country. In 2010, the Girls 1st XI played their inaugural match against Harrow boys and narrowly missed out on a win by 2 runs. The Girls 1st XI regularly play Sussex U17 Girls, The Forty Club, and The MCC each season.

For those girls who are interested in taking their cricket to the highest level the college offers the Clare Connor Cricket Scholarship.
